Output 84d91ee1c6d64c8fbe64ff89ed22066e0bb1bccd5f1eda5126bf41fbeb2ba9e4:0

value
13152947
script pubkey
OP_HASH160 OP_PUSHBYTES_20 119e717a7e2294b678f3437da90771b7d2e62cfd OP_EQUAL
address
33JBDdsueAaB5URaAxNMrXksm2LXNfN6my
transaction
84d91ee1c6d64c8fbe64ff89ed22066e0bb1bccd5f1eda5126bf41fbeb2ba9e4
confirmations
300684
spent
true